Jasprit Bumrah shines as England struggles in Visakhapatnam Test

by Janam Web Desk
Feb 3, 2024, 05:35 pm IST
in Sports

Visakhapatnam: Jasprit Bumrah emerged as Bharat’s saviour as he delivered an in-swinging Yorker and dismissed England’s Ollie Pope. Pope, who scored 21 runs from 55 balls, left the field dissatisfied with his dismissal. This marks the fifth time Bumrah has dismissed Pope in Test innings, putting him on par with New Zealand’s Neil Wagner, who has dismissed Pope the most.

At the time of Pope’s dismissal, England stood at 186 for 7. Bumrah, along with Kuldeep, showcased their bowling prowess by securing three wickets each, while Axar Patel contributed with one dismissal.

England batsmen, who were dismissed by Indian blowers, include Zach Crowley (76), Ben Duckett (21), Joe Root (5), Jonny Bairstow (25), Ben Fox (6), and Rehan Ahmed (6).

In the aftermath of dismissing all England batsmen on the second day of the Test match, Rohit Sharma and Jaiswal returned to the crease to build the first-wicket partnership. Rohit Sharma contributed 13 runs from 13 balls, while Jaiswal amassed 15 runs from 17 balls. Bharat is currently leading by 171 runs against England.
